Boolean functions are an essential part of computer science, playing a significant role in various applications, including cryptography, computer architecture, and circuit design. Understanding Boolean functions can open up opportunities for learners and students to explore these fields and pursue careers related to digital logic, computer programming, and hardware design.
There are several compelling reasons why learners and students may want to delve into the world of Boolean functions:
Boolean functions are an essential part of computer science, playing a significant role in various applications, including cryptography, computer architecture, and circuit design. Understanding Boolean functions can open up opportunities for learners and students to explore these fields and pursue careers related to digital logic, computer programming, and hardware design.
There are several compelling reasons why learners and students may want to delve into the world of Boolean functions:
Online courses offer flexible and accessible ways to learn about Boolean functions. They provide structured learning paths with video lectures, assignments, and assessments that cater to different learning styles.
The courses listed on this page cover various aspects of Boolean functions, including their mathematical properties, applications in cryptography, and symbolic model checking. By taking advantage of these courses, learners can gain a comprehensive understanding of the subject.
Online courses on Boolean functions equip learners with essential skills and knowledge, such as:
Online courses provide a valuable learning experience by offering:
While online courses provide a strong foundation for understanding Boolean functions, they may not be sufficient for a comprehensive understanding of the topic. Hands-on experience in designing and implementing digital circuits, either through physical experiments or software simulations, is recommended to complement the theoretical knowledge gained from online courses.
Boolean functions are a cornerstone of digital logic and computer science, with applications spanning across multiple fields. By utilizing online courses, learners and students can gain a strong theoretical foundation in Boolean functions, enhancing their career prospects and advancing their understanding of the digital world.
OpenCourser helps millions of learners each year. People visit us to learn workspace skills, ace their exams, and nurture their curiosity.
Our extensive catalog contains over 50,000 courses and twice as many books. Browse by search, by topic, or even by career interests. We'll match you to the right resources quickly.
Find this site helpful? Tell a friend about us.
We're supported by our community of learners. When you purchase or subscribe to courses and programs or purchase books, we may earn a commission from our partners.
Your purchases help us maintain our catalog and keep our servers humming without ads.
Thank you for supporting OpenCourser.